This is a full build video of a Tamiya 1/48 scale model kit (ID 61052) of the Fieseler Fi-103 V-1 bomb, and the Special Hobby 1/48 scale model kit (ID SH48190) of the Fieseler Fi 103 A-1/Re-4 Reichenberg variant .
This was a combo build, as initially the plan was to scratchbuild a cockpit into the Tamiya version, but I then decided to have two variants, with different camouflages and dollys.
The Tamiya quality of the kit is unparallel, while the Special Hobby kit needed corrections all the way. Overall, this was a simple build, where I wanted to test my skills on german WWII camouflage patterns.
My skills with the airbrush were not great, but this is how you learn and evolve.
